The Anatomy of an Effective Event Reminder Email Sample

The first step is kept a clean, polite subject line that sparks curiosity or urgency. Empirical studies show that emails with clear value propositions in the subject line see a 20% higher open rate. For instance, “Don’t Miss Your $10,000 Webinar – Watch the Replay!” or “Your Spot is Confirmed: 3 Things to Prepare for Tomorrow” instantly convey the benefit of opening the message.

  • Clear subject line (≤ 50 characters)
  • Personalized salutation (use first name)
  • Brief reminder of event details (date, time, venue/link)
  • Call‑to‑action (e.g., “Confirm Attendance” or “Add to Calendar”)
  • Visually appealing layout (mobile‑friendly, one‑column design)
  • Social proof or testimonial snippet, if applicable
  • Fallback plan or contact info for issues
Timing Frequency Primary Goal
48–72 hours before 1–2 times Reconfirm ticket ownership
12–24 hours before 1 time Provide final logistics
1–2 hours before 1 time Last‑minute reminder & event link

Remember that an effective reminder sparks action; it should feel more like a friendly nudge than a hard sell. Keep the language simple, positive, and direct, which is especially important when targeting diverse audiences who may not be familiar with email marketing jargon.
